CentOS Tomcat日志级别如何设置
在 CentOS 系统中,Tomcat 的日志级别可以通过修改 Tomcat 的配置文件来实现。以下是具体步骤:
- 打开 Tomcat 的配置文件。通常情况下,配置文件位于
$TOMCAT_HOME/conf
目录下,名为logging.properties
。使用文本编辑器打开它,例如使用 vim:
sudo vim $TOMCAT_HOME/conf/logging.properties
- 在
logging.properties
文件中,找到以下类似的行:
org.apache.catalina.core.ContainerBase.[Catalina].[localhost].level = INFO
org.apache.catalina.core.ContainerBase.[Catalina].[localhost].handlers = 2localhost.org.apache.juli.AsyncFileHandler, java.util.logging.ConsoleHandler
这里的 level
属性表示日志级别,可以设置为以下值之一(从低到高):SEVERE
, WARNING
, INFO
, CONFIG
, FINE
, FINER
, FINEST
。根据需要更改日志级别,例如将其更改为 DEBUG
:
org.apache.catalina.core.ContainerBase.[Catalina].[localhost].level = DEBUG
- 如果你想要为特定的包或类设置不同的日志级别,可以在
logging.properties
文件中添加以下类似的行:
org.apache.catalina.core.ContainerBase.[Catalina].[localhost].com.example.package.level = DEBUG
将 com.example.package
替换为你想要设置日志级别的包名。
-
保存并关闭
logging.properties
文件。 -
重启 Tomcat 以使更改生效:
sudo systemctl restart tomcat
现在,Tomcat 的日志级别已经根据你的设置进行了调整。请注意,这些更改仅适用于 Tomcat 实例,如果你有多个实例,需要对每个实例执行相同的操作。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权请联系我们,一经查实立即删除!